I'm trying out sb on a linux redhat 9.0 machine using evolution. The web based configuration doesn't work, so I created this for the .ini file: [pop3proxy] servers:mailhost.mydomain.com <---- this is a real domain ports:120 persistent_storage_file:/opt/spam/spambayes/data/hammie.db add_mailid_to:header include_prob:True [smtpproxy] servers:mail.optonline.net ports:220 ham_address:ham@spam spam_address:spam@spam In evolution, the mail server is set to localhost:120. The smtp server is set to localhost:220 I start up pop3proxy: pop3proxy.py Loading database... Done. SMTP Listener on port 220 is proxying mail.optonline.net:25 Listener on port 120 is proxying mailhost.mydomain.com:110 User interface url is http://localhost:8880/ When evol gets the mail, it says getting pop summary, then hangs waiting for the first message. at the terminal window where I ran pop3proxy I get: error: uncaptured python exception, closing channel <__main__.ServerLineReader connected at 0x8353a4c> (exceptions.TypeError:len() of unsized object [/usr/lib/python2.2/asyncore.py|poll|99] [/usr/lib/python2.2/asyncore.py|handle_read_event|396] [/usr/lib/python2.2/asynchat.py|handle_read|130] [/usr/bin/pop3proxy.py|found_terminator|147] [/usr/bin/pop3proxy.py|onServerLine|215] [/usr/bin/pop3proxy.py|onResponse|289] [/usr/bin/pop3proxy.py|onTransaction|390] [/usr/bin/pop3proxy.py|onRetr|459] [/usr/lib/python2.2/site-packages/spambayes/message.py|as_string|193] [/usr/lib/python2.2/site-packages/email/Message.py|as_string|109] [/usr/lib/python2.2/site-packages/email/Generator.py|flatten|102] [/usr/lib/python2.2/site-packages/email/Generator.py|_write|137] [/usr/lib/python2.2/site-packages/email/Generator.py|_write_headers|183] [/usr/lib/python2.2/site-packages/email/Header.py|encode|412] [/usr/lib/python2.2/site-packages/email/Header.py|_split|297] [/usr/lib/python2.2/site-packages/email/Charset.py|encoded_header_len|341]) Is this a bug - or did I misconfigure spambayes/ Second: I tried to "train" sb by sending spam to spam@spam. This seemed to go OK, but when I go to the web page the "Review Messages" shows no untrained messages.
